Description of Problem:

Selecting various, specific namespaces in the left, "Contents" TreeView
triggers a state inside of MonoDoc.  After this state gets triggered,
MonoDoc terminates when adding a new tab.

The affected namespaces are:

Gnome Libraries > GConf.PropertyEditors
Gnome Libraries > Gnome
Gnome Libraries > Gtk


Steps to reproduce the problem:

1. Select one of the affected namespaces listed above in the left,
"Contents" Treeview.

2. You can optionally do anything here, because the state is already triggered.

3. Add a new tab.


Actual Results:

MonoDoc crashes.


Expected Results:

MonoDoc shouldn't crash, I guess ;)


How often does this happen? 

Every time.
